Andy Carroll was sent for an early bath for a pair of 'stupid' tackles

Reading went on to lose the tie 3-1, with Carroll in the changing room for the closing stages.The former England striker has seemingly found a new home with the Royals, recovering an injury plagued career to become a regular for Paul Ince’s side.

That reliability wasn’t on show in the cup though, with Carroll having a horrible night back playing against Premier League opposition. Formerly of Liverpool, West Ham and Newcastle, it wasn’t long ago that trips to such big teams were a regular occurrence for the 34-year-old.After picking up an unnecessary yellow by the corner flag on the hour mark, Carroll then went flying in on Casemiro.The Brazilian knew what was coming, shifted the ball away, and braced for impact, leaving referee Darren England with no choice.

“Utter, utter stupidity from Andy Carroll and a well deserved second yellow card,” said talkSPORT commentator Adam Bridge.Sunderland legend Micky Gray added: “He’s got no right to go to ground, the ball was gone.
